Four Top-20 Finishers Lead Men's Cross Country to Second Place at Quaker Opener

(WILMINGTON, Ohio) – The Wilmington College men's cross country team finished their home opening race of the season in 2nd place with a score of 61. The race was two miles and got pushed back due to extreme heat.

Leading the Quakers was sophomore Neka Bukasa in his first cross country season for the Quakers after competing during the track & field seasons last year. He finished the race in a time of 10:17.4.

Rounding out the Top-20 performers for Wilmington were sophomore Simeon Williamson in 12th at 10:31.0, freshman Samuel Quackenbush in 10:41.5 for 15th place and sophomore Braydon Buchanan in 20th with a time of 10:51.7. Wilmington's final scorer was junior Keegan Kidd in 11:05.4.

What's Up Next
The Quakers head to Franklin College for the Grizzly Invite on September 5th, with the race set for 10:00 A.M.
